._slug__pageWrapper__eKnxF{background:none;color:#fff;min-height:100vh;width:100%;margin:0;padding:0}._slug__hero___6dmF{height:62.5rem;background-size:cover;background-position:85% top;background-repeat:no-repeat;position:relative;display:flex;align-items:center}._slug__hero___6dmF,._slug__hero___6dmF._slug__heroSilver__EU0oc{background-image:url(/assets/images/bottles/silver_bottle_wide.png)}._slug__hero___6dmF._slug__heroReposado__n8bWT{background-image:url(/assets/images/bottles/reposado_bottle_wide.png)}._slug__hero___6dmF._slug__heroAnejo__giGgi{background-image:url(/assets/images/bottles/anejo_bottle_wide.png)}._slug__hero___6dmF._slug__heroExtraAnejo__F1dzz{background-image:url(/assets/images/bottles/extra_anejo_bottle_wide.png)}@media(max-width:768px){._slug__hero___6dmF{height:45.4375rem;background-position:50%;background-size:cover}}._slug__hero___6dmF:before{content:"";position:absolute;top:0;left:0;width:100%;height:100%;z-index:2;background:linear-gradient(180deg,rgba(0,0,0,.7) 0,rgba(0,0,0,.6) 5%,rgba(0,0,0,.5) 9%,rgba(0,0,0,.4) 12%,rgba(0,0,0,.3) 15%,rgba(0,0,0,.2) 19%,rgba(0,0,0,.1) 24%,transparent 32%)}._slug__heroContent__Sxm1T{position:relative;z-index:2;width:100%;max-width:87.5rem;margin:0 auto;padding:0 2.5rem;display:flex;align-items:center;justify-content:center}._slug__heroContent__Sxm1T ._slug__detailsPanel__NEhrn{margin-left:42%}@media(max-width:768px){._slug__heroContent__Sxm1T{position:absolute;top:45.4375rem;left:0;right:0;height:50.0625rem;background:#000;flex-direction:column;text-align:center;padding:0;align-items:stretch;justify-content:center;max-width:none;margin:0}._slug__heroContent__Sxm1T ._slug__detailsPanel__NEhrn{margin-left:0;height:100%;display:flex;flex-direction:column;justify-content:center}}._slug__detailsPanel__NEhrn{flex:1 1;background:rgba(69,90,100,.95);padding:1.875rem 1.5625rem;border-radius:.234375rem}@media only screen and (min-width:768px){._slug__detailsPanel__NEhrn{padding:1.875rem 2.1875rem}}@media(max-width:768px){._slug__detailsPanel__NEhrn{background:rgba(0,0,0,.9);padding:2.5rem 1.25rem;width:100%;max-width:none;border-radius:0;margin:0}}._slug__productTitle__H9tQD{font-family:Libre Caslon Text,serif;font-size:2rem;font-weight:400;color:#fff;margin-bottom:.9375rem;letter-spacing:.05em}@media only screen and (min-width:768px){._slug__productTitle__H9tQD{font-size:1.875rem;margin-bottom:1.25rem}}@media(max-width:768px){._slug__productTitle__H9tQD{font-size:2.5rem;margin-bottom:1.5rem;text-align:center;font-weight:400;line-height:1.1}}._slug__productDescription__Ojq8t{font-family:Barlow,sans-serif;font-size:.875rem;font-weight:400;line-height:1.6;color:#fff;margin-bottom:1.5625rem}@media only screen and (min-width:768px){._slug__productDescription__Ojq8t{font-size:1rem;margin-bottom:2rem}}@media(max-width:768px){._slug__productDescription__Ojq8t{font-size:1rem;line-height:1.5;margin-bottom:2rem;text-align:center;font-weight:400}}._slug__specsTable__c_cmS{margin-bottom:1.875rem}@media only screen and (min-width:768px){._slug__specsTable__c_cmS{margin-bottom:2rem}}._slug__specsRow__1Dghq{display:grid;grid-template-columns:repeat(auto-fit,minmax(6.25rem,1fr));grid-gap:1.25rem;gap:1.25rem}@media only screen and (min-width:768px){._slug__specsRow__1Dghq{grid-template-columns:repeat(5,1fr);gap:1.5625rem}}@media(max-width:768px){._slug__specsRow__1Dghq{grid-template-columns:1fr 1fr;gap:1.5rem;text-align:center;margin-bottom:1rem}}._slug__specsColumn__jOjnK{text-align:left}@media(max-width:768px){._slug__specsColumn__jOjnK{text-align:center}}._slug__specsHeader__vxPMu{font-family:Libre Caslon Text,serif;font-size:.75rem;font-weight:400;color:#fff;margin-bottom:.625rem;text-transform:uppercase;letter-spacing:0;line-height:150%}@media only screen and (min-width:768px){._slug__specsHeader__vxPMu{font-size:1rem}}@media(max-width:768px){._slug__specsHeader__vxPMu{font-size:.875rem;margin-bottom:.5rem;font-weight:400}}._slug__specsItem__weELo{font-family:Barlow,sans-serif;font-size:.6875rem;font-weight:400;color:#fff;line-height:1.5;letter-spacing:0}@media only screen and (min-width:768px){._slug__specsItem__weELo{font-size:.875rem}}@media(max-width:768px){._slug__specsItem__weELo{font-size:.8125rem;margin-bottom:.25rem;font-weight:400}}._slug__awardsSection__r_IRm{height:12.5rem;display:flex;gap:.5rem;margin-bottom:1.875rem;width:100%}@media only screen and (min-width:768px){._slug__awardsSection__r_IRm{margin-bottom:2rem}}@media(max-width:768px){._slug__awardsSection__r_IRm{height:auto;flex-direction:row;gap:.625rem;margin-bottom:2.5rem;justify-content:center}}._slug__awardBadge__1NKOA{background:transparent;border:1px solid #fff;border-radius:.5rem;padding:.9375rem .75rem;text-align:center;flex:1 1}@media only screen and (min-width:768px){._slug__awardBadge__1NKOA{padding:1.25rem .9375rem}}@media(max-width:768px){._slug__awardBadge__1NKOA{padding:1.25rem .625rem;min-height:8.75rem;display:flex;flex-direction:column;justify-content:center;align-items:center}}._slug__awardBadge__1NKOA._slug__medal__sed7L,._slug__awardBadge__1NKOA._slug__score__GTIMN{border-color:#fff}._slug__awardIcon__M2eKb{margin-bottom:.9375rem;display:flex;justify-content:center;align-items:center}._slug__awardIconImage__YSXkD{width:1.5rem;height:1.5rem;object-fit:contain}@media only screen and (min-width:768px){._slug__awardIconImage__YSXkD{width:3.123125rem;height:2.58963rem}}._slug__awardScore__YbXOa{font-family:Libre Caslon Text,serif;font-size:1.5625rem;font-weight:400;color:#fff;line-height:90%}@media only screen and (min-width:768px){._slug__awardScore__YbXOa{font-size:4rem}}._slug__awardTitle__VYY_Z{font-family:Libre Caslon Text,serif;font-size:1.25rem;font-weight:400;color:#fff;text-transform:uppercase;letter-spacing:0;line-height:90%}@media only screen and (min-width:768px){._slug__awardTitle__VYY_Z{font-size:2rem}}._slug__awardSubtitle__7rAV3{font-family:Barlow,sans-serif;font-size:.625rem;font-weight:400;color:#fff;margin-top:1rem;text-transform:uppercase;letter-spacing:0;line-height:100%}@media only screen and (min-width:768px){._slug__awardSubtitle__7rAV3{font-size:1rem}}._slug__purchaseSection__Cs_a0{display:flex;align-items:center;gap:1.25rem;justify-content:space-between}@media(max-width:768px){._slug__purchaseSection__Cs_a0{flex-direction:row;gap:1.25rem;justify-content:space-between;align-items:center;margin-bottom:1.25rem}}._slug__price__kqsl_{font-family:Libre Caslon Text,serif;font-size:1.75rem;font-weight:400;color:#fff;letter-spacing:.1rem}@media only screen and (min-width:768px){._slug__price__kqsl_{font-size:2rem}}@media(max-width:768px){._slug__price__kqsl_{font-size:2rem;font-weight:400}}._slug__addToCartButton__ZIpq2{background:linear-gradient(90deg,#d2a622,#f4c842,#ffe970,#f4c842,#d2a622);color:#000;border:none;padding:.8125rem 1.5625rem;font-family:Barlow,sans-serif;font-size:.8125rem;font-weight:700;text-transform:uppercase;letter-spacing:.05rem;border-radius:.3125rem;cursor:pointer;transition:all .3s ease;white-space:nowrap;line-height:1rem}@media only screen and (min-width:768px){._slug__addToCartButton__ZIpq2{padding:1rem 2rem;font-size:1rem}}@media(max-width:768px){._slug__addToCartButton__ZIpq2{padding:1rem 1.5rem;font-size:.875rem;font-weight:700;letter-spacing:.05rem}}._slug__addToCartButton__ZIpq2:hover{background:linear-gradient(90deg,#b8941f,#d4af37,#f4c842,#d4af37,#b8941f);transform:translateY(-.125rem)}._slug__accelpayWrapper__mV31j{display:flex;align-items:center;column-gap:2rem}._slug__accelpayWrapper__mV31j .accelpay-btn{display:block;width:-moz-fit-content;width:fit-content;padding:.8125rem 1.5625rem;font-family:Barlow,sans-serif;font-size:.8125rem;font-weight:700;text-transform:uppercase;letter-spacing:.05rem;border-radius:.3125rem;background:linear-gradient(90deg,#d2a622,#f4c842,#ffe970,#f4c842,#d2a622)!important;color:#000!important;transition:all .3s ease;border:0!important;cursor:pointer;white-space:nowrap;line-height:1rem}@media only screen and (min-width:768px){._slug__accelpayWrapper__mV31j .accelpay-btn{padding:1rem 2rem;font-size:1rem}}@media(max-width:768px){._slug__accelpayWrapper__mV31j .accelpay-btn{padding:1rem 1.5rem;font-size:.875rem;font-weight:700;letter-spacing:.05rem}}._slug__accelpayWrapper__mV31j .accelpay-btn:hover{background:linear-gradient(90deg,#b8941f,#d4af37,#f4c842,#d4af37,#b8941f)!important;transform:translateY(-.125rem)}._slug__accelpayWrapper__mV31j .accelpay-price-label{font-size:1.75rem;font-weight:400;font-family:Libre Caslon Text,serif;color:#fff!important;letter-spacing:.1rem}@media only screen and (min-width:768px){._slug__accelpayWrapper__mV31j .accelpay-price-label{font-size:2rem}}@media(max-width:768px){._slug__accelpayWrapper__mV31j .accelpay-price-label{font-size:2rem;font-weight:400}}._slug__exploreSection__IwExI{background-color:#efe2d1;background-image:url(/assets/images/svg/topographic_map.svg);background-size:200%;background-position:60% 60%;background-repeat:no-repeat;position:relative;width:100vw;margin-left:calc(50% - 50vw);padding:2.5rem 0}@media(max-width:768px){._slug__exploreSection__IwExI{margin-top:50.0625rem}}@media only screen and (min-width:768px){._slug__exploreSection__IwExI{padding:5rem 0}}._slug__exploreSection__IwExI: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:hsla(0,0%,98%,.6);pointer-events:none;z-index:1}._slug__exploreSection__IwExI>*{position:relative;z-index:2}._slug__backgroundPattern__1Gx37{display:none}._slug__exploreContainer__xCJgP{position:relative;z-index:1;max-width:87.5rem;margin:0 auto;padding:0 1.25rem}@media only screen and (min-width:768px){._slug__exploreContainer__xCJgP{padding:0 2.5rem;width:80%}}._slug__exploreTitle__5Yx_s{color:#2b2b2b;font-family:Libre Caslon Text,serif;font-style:normal;font-weight:700;text-transform:uppercase;text-align:left;margin-bottom:1.25rem;font-size:1.125rem;line-height:2.5rem}@media only screen and (min-width:768px){._slug__exploreTitle__5Yx_s{font-size:1.125rem;line-height:2.8201rem}}._slug__cocktailsStack__nl3UK{display:block;position:relative;overflow:hidden;width:100%}@media only screen and (min-width:768px){._slug__cocktailsStack__nl3UK{display:none}}._slug__mobileCarouselTrack__KFE7E{overflow:hidden;width:100%}@media only screen and (min-width:768px){._slug__mobileCarouselTrack__KFE7E{display:none}}._slug__mobileCarouselSlides__wvhp6{display:flex;transition:transform .5s ease;width:100%}@media only screen and (min-width:768px){._slug__mobileCarouselSlides__wvhp6{display:none}}._slug__mobileCarouselSlide__nmoel{min-width:100%;flex-shrink:0;box-sizing:border-box;display:flex;justify-content:center;align-items:center;padding:0}@media only screen and (min-width:768px){._slug__mobileCarouselSlide__nmoel{display:none}}._slug__carouselContainer__ihGyU{display:none}@media only screen and (min-width:768px){._slug__carouselContainer__ihGyU{display:block;position:relative;overflow:hidden;width:100%;margin:0}}._slug__carouselTrack__iWWLa{overflow:hidden;width:100%}._slug__carouselSlides__n0YWV{display:flex;transition:transform .5s ease;width:100%}._slug__carouselSlide__s_xjl{min-width:100%;flex-shrink:0}._slug__cocktailCard__Ebec7{position:relative;overflow:hidden;border-radius:.5rem;width:100%;display:flex;flex-direction:column;min-height:auto;max-width:calc(100vw - 2.5rem);margin:0 auto}@media only screen and (min-width:768px){._slug__cocktailCard__Ebec7{position:relative;overflow:hidden;border-radius:.375rem;min-height:37.5rem;width:100%;max-width:none;margin:0}}._slug__cocktailImage__4AC3T{width:100%;background-size:cover;background-position:50%;background-repeat:no-repeat;z-index:1;display:flex;align-items:center;justify-content:center;position:relative;height:25rem}@media only screen and (min-width:768px){._slug__cocktailImage__4AC3T{position:absolute;top:0;left:0;width:100%;height:100%}}._slug__cocktailContent__FnAlW{z-index:2;display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-start;gap:0;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:.5rem;position:static;padding:1.5rem;width:100%;height:16rem;box-sizing:border-box;background:rgba(0,0,0,.85) url(/assets/images/page-section-backgrounds/Bg_texture_dark.png);background-size:cover;background-position:50%}@media only screen and (min-width:768px){._slug__cocktailContent__FnAlW{position:absolute;bottom:2rem;left:2rem;padding:2rem;gap:1.25rem;max-width:25rem;width:auto;height:auto;background:rgba(0,0,0,.85)}}._slug__cocktailName__fKBOZ{background:linear-gradient(45deg,#d2a622,#f4c842,#ffe970,#f4c842,#d2a622);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ent;font-family:Libre Caslon Text,serif;font-size:1.5rem;font-style:normal;font-weight:400;letter-spacing:.05rem;margin:0;text-transform:uppercase;padding-top:.5rem;padding-bottom:0;line-height:1.5rem}@media only screen and (min-width:768px){._slug__cocktailName__fKBOZ{font-size:1.75rem;padding-top:0;padding-bottom:0;line-height:normal}}._slug__cocktailDescription__6nUlv{color:hsla(0,0%,100%,.9);font-family:Barlow,sans-serif;font-style:normal;font-weight:400;margin:0;padding:1.5rem 0;font-size:1rem;width:18.75rem;line-height:150%}@media only screen and (min-width:768px){._slug__cocktailDescription__6nUlv{font-size:1rem;padding:0;width:auto;line-height:150%}}._slug__cocktailButton__dxNm2{border:1.5px solid;border-image:linear-gradient(45deg,#d2a622,#f4c842,#ffe970,#f4c842,#d2a622) 1;background:linear-gradient(45deg,#d2a622,#f4c842,#ffe970,#f4c842,#d2a622);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ent;text-decoration:none;display:inline-block;padding:.75rem 1.5rem;border-radius:.25rem;cursor:pointer;transition:all .3s ease;text-align:center;font-family:Barlow,sans-serif;font-size:.875rem;font-style:normal;font-weight:500;line-height:1;letter-spacing:.05rem;text-transform:uppercase}@media only screen and (min-width:768px){._slug__cocktailButton__dxNm2{padding:.875rem 1.75rem;font-size:1rem}}._slug__cocktailButton__dxNm2:hover{background:linear-gradient(45deg,#d2a622,#f4c842,#ffe970,#f4c842,#d2a622);-webkit-background-clip:initial;background-clip:initial;-webkit-text-fill-color:initial;color:#000;transform:translateY(-1px);border-color:transparent}._slug__cocktailButton__dxNm2:visited{background:linear-gradient(45deg,#d2a622,#f4c842,#ffe970,#f4c842,#d2a622);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ent}._slug__cocktailButton__dxNm2:focus{outline:2px solid #d2a622;outline-offset:2px}._slug__carouselNav__hErzV{display:flex;gap:1rem;margin-top:1.5rem;width:100%;justify-content:flex-start}@media only screen and (min-width:768px){._slug__carouselNav__hErzV{justify-content:flex-end;margin-top:2rem;width:100%;margin-left:auto;margin-right:auto}}._slug__carouselArrow__DlHBJ{background:transparent;border:1.5px solid #000;width:3rem;height:3rem;border-radius:50%;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.3s ease}._slug__carouselArrow__DlHBJ img{width:1.25rem;height:1.25rem;transition:filter .3s ease}._slug__carouselArrow__DlHBJ:hover{background:#000;transform:scale(1.05)}._slug__carouselArrow__DlHBJ:hover img{filter:brightness(0) invert(1)}